When the narrator asks the raven, "is there a balm in gilead?" what is he really asking?
Virty [35]
The poem is about personally inflicted pain due to loss of love (like a breakup) "is there a balm in Gilead?" is actually a Bible reference, Gilead is a part of modern day Jordan, known for it's healing ointment. The narrator is really asking if there is any healing.  The narrator continually asks dark questions of the raven fully knowing that the answer is always, "nevermore" therefore inflicting a sort of mental torture. For each new shape that the Mandarin builds, the town of Kwan-Si builds a more powerful one. Because of the emphasis on building
iVinArrow [24]

Unclear question. However, I infer you want to know where the text is taken from.

Answer:

The Golden Kite, The Silver Wind

Explanation:

The text is gotten from the book "The Golden Kite, The Silver Wind" by Ray Bradbury.

This short story is recognised for its commentary about the Cold War often emphasizing role of nuclear weapon during the Cold War.
